Sacrificing Power for Rune Magic could be cool.

That should be available only to initiates or above.

Rune Magic is renewed once each season (3 turns) on cult holy days.

Could be cult specific:-

Babeester Gor: Axe Trance
Orlanth: Lightning, Shield
Humakt: Sword Trance, Sever Spirit, True Sword
Chalana Arroy: Heal Body
etc

Sacrificed power is available to be used as a pool for that cult. So the same spell can be used multiple times. Each point sacrificed unlocks a new spell.
